Trauma, metabolic imbalance, viral an infection, and chemotherapeutic brokers all bring about injuries to the anxious process. The pain involved with most of these personal injury is termed neuropathic pain. All varieties of neuropathic pain share a common system, whether or not the personal injury triggering it is different in character or modality [154]. As an illustration, immediately after nerve injury due to trauma, You will find a lack of trophic variables that results in a alter in neurotransmission as a result of modified expression of ion channels which improve in density and distribution. This can be transduced as an elevated excitation in hurt afferents [154]. This hurt nerve would not do the job properly, nevertheless, and There's, as a result, a lack of competition with other afferents for trophic factors introduced from peripheral targets. This results in a better availability of trophic components for uninjured neighbors in place of for your injured afferents [one hundred fifty five]. A phenotypic improve can be induced from the existence of better portions of available trophic components, that's transduced as a rise in excitability [155]. There remains an open up discussion about the actual contribution of hurt and uninjured afferents while in the pain involved with traumatic nerve injuries. As Earlier talked about, neuropathic pain might have diverse results in, and also quite a few typical attributes, like ongoing pain [156]. As opposed to inflammatory pain, in this sort of pain, the elimination, if at all possible, with the stimuli that influence the inflamed tissue won't alleviate the pain. Even further investigation of neuropathic pain is required to raised recognize The idea of the mechanisms and pathways of the continuing pain within the absence of stimuli.
